PH 202 General Physics


Course covers work and energy, conservation of energy, thermal properties of matter, heat transfer, laws of thermodynamics, fluids, oscillatory motion, traveling waves, sound, superposition and standing waves.
Three hours of lecture and three of lab per week integrated into three separate two-hour blocks of active learning per week.
Credits: 4
Prerequisite: PH 201  with a grade of C- or better
Corequisite: PH 202L 
General Education: Exploring Knowledge: Scientific Perspectives
